Proposal

Reduce over-extending branches in crown particularly over west sector (over footpath) by 1.5-4m on 1 no. Ash tree (T1). Reduce over-extending branches to east sector and west sector by 2-3m on 1 no. Norway Maple tree (T2). Reduce height by 50% and reduce remaining crown by up to 6m on 1 no. Norway Maple tree (T3). Crown reduce by 2.5m on 1 no. Ash tree (T4). Crown reduce by 3-4m on 1 no. Norway Maple tree (T5). Reduce height by 50%, reduce east sector by up to 7m and south sector by 3m on 1 no. Norway Maple tree (T7). Crown reduce by 1-2m on 1 no. Ash tree (T8). All 7 no. trees within Group, G1 subject to CC/08/00021/TPO.

About tree works applications

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
